Plugin authors,

Effective immediately, archiving of Hollowgate cold storage buckets has a new owner. What changes for you: archive API contracts are frozen until Q3; the deprecated v1 manifest format stops working in 60 days; restore requests now require a plugin capability declaration. What doesn't change: retention windows, bucket naming rules, the sandbox environment. Migration notes are published in the Hollowgate developer wiki. Update your integrations before the cutoff. Direct all archiving questions to the engineer named below.

account owner for fahop-bajog: Pelox Wenir

## Changed defaults

Heads up: the Ledgerline tax-rate lookup cache now defaults to a 15-minute TTL instead of 24 hours. Turns out rates in the Veldt County sandbox were going stale mid-demo, which was embarrassing. Eviction is now LRU rather than FIFO, and the cache warms on boot. If you're reviewing, check that nothing hardcodes the old TTL. The new defaults land as follows.

deployment values, bajop-taweg:
holwyn:
  log_level: debug
  metrics_host: metrics.holwyn.zemvarsys.internal
  pool_size: 32

## Build Provenance: Replica Lag Alarm

When the Quillbrook read-replica lag alarm fires, first confirm which build of the sync daemon is deployed. Releases are cut by the Fernwheel pipeline, and every artifact carries a provenance record tied to the alarm dashboard. Before escalating, verify the deployed artifact matches the one the alarm page references below.

trace token, kagag-hawef: htk6_463d85